Ethereum is proving once again why it’s the go-to blockchain for developers. From January to September 2025, it welcomed 16,181 new developers, more than any other network, with Solana and Bitcoin trailing behind. In total, Ethereum now has 31,869 active developers, nearly double that of Solana and almost three times Bitcoin’s count. This growth shows that builders are flocking to Ethereum, attracted by its vibrant ecosystem, tools, and opportunities for innovation. Other blockchains like Polygon, Sui, BNB Chain, and Polkadot are also seeing activity, but Ethereum’s lead remains clear. Overall, the numbers highlight a healthy, bustling developer community that’s driving new projects, apps, and features across the Ethereum network.
